What Is RC Drilling for Lithium Exploration?
Lithium exploration drilling is the process of drilling into geological formations to locate and evaluate lithium-bearing minerals.
Unlike conventional mining production drilling, exploration drilling focuses on:
- Identifying lithium deposits
- Understanding geological structures
- Collecting representative rock samples
- Evaluating mineral potential
- Supporting resource estimation
A reverse circulation drilling rig for lithium exploration uses a dual-wall drill pipe system. Compressed air drives the drilling process and transports rock chips from underground directly to the surface through the inner tube.
This allows geologists to quickly obtain samples from different depths and analyze important indicators such as:
- Lithium concentration
- Mineral composition
- Rock type
- Deposit continuity

2. Reliable Rock Chip Sampling for Lithium Deposit Analysis
Accurate sampling is one of the most important requirements in lithium exploration.
The reverse circulation drilling method delivers rock chips through a protected inner tube, reducing contamination from surrounding formations.
The collected samples can be tested to determine:
- Lithium grade
- Spodumene content
- Pegmatite characteristics
- Geological variations
High-quality rock chip sampling helps mining companies build accurate geological models and make better decisions about future mine development.

2. High Pressure Air Compressor
The air compressor is a critical component of the RC drilling system.
It provides compressed air to:
- Operate the DTH hammer
- Break hard rock formations
- Lift rock samples to the surface
- Maintain continuous sample circulation
The required compressor capacity depends on:
- Drilling depth
- Hole diameter
- Rock hardness
- Geological conditions
3. Cyclone and Sample Splitter System
After samples return to the surface, a cyclone and splitter system separates and prepares samples for laboratory testing.
This equipment helps achieve:
- Representative sampling
- Reduced sample loss
- Improved geological analysis accuracy
For lithium exploration projects, reliable sample preparation is essential because lithium concentration can vary significantly within a deposit.

RC Drilling vs Diamond Drilling for Lithium Exploration
Both RC drilling and diamond drilling are commonly used in mineral exploration, but they serve different purposes.

| Sample type | Rock chips | Core samples |
| Drilling speed | Faster | Slower |
| Cost | Lower | Higher |
| Sample volume | Large | Detailed core recovery |
| Best application | Exploration programs, resource definition | Detailed geological studies |
For many lithium exploration projects, RC drilling is selected for initial resource discovery and large-scale sampling, while diamond drilling may be used later for detailed geological confirmation.
